要修改 ollama
的配置文件,以允许所有 IP 访问,请按照以下步骤进行操作:
- 编辑
/etc/systemd/system/ollama.service
文件:
sudo nano /etc/systemd/system/ollama.service
- 在
[Service]
部分添加一行:
[Unit]
Description=Ollama Service
After=network-online.target
[Service]
ExecStart=/usr/local/bin/ollama serve
User=ollama
Group=ollama
Restart=always
RestartSec=3
Environment="PATH=/root/anaconda3/envs/sadtalker/bin:/root/anaconda3/condabin:/usr/local/cuda/bin:/usr/local/sbin:/usr/local/bin:/usr/sbin:/usr/bin:/root/bin"
Environment="OLLAMA_HOST=0.0.0.0"
[Install]
WantedBy=default.target
- 保存文件并退出编辑器。
- 重新加载
systemd
配置:
sudo systemctl daemon-reload
- 重启
ollama
服务以应用更改:
sudo systemctl restart ollama
此配置将使 ollama
服务监听所有网络接口上的请求,从而允许所有 IP 地址访问。如果还有防火墙设置,确保开放相应的端口以允许流量通过。